Summary

Routledge A Level Religious Studies: Year 2 is the essential textbook for the new 2016 OCR A Level Religious Studies Year 2 syllabus. Structured closely around the OCR specification this textbook covers philosophy, ethics and Christianity, in an engaging and student-friendly way.
Each chapter includes:


  • OCR specification checklist, to clearly illustrate which topics from the specification are covered in each chapter

  • Explanations of key terminology

  • Review questions, thought points and activities to test understanding

  • Overview of key scholars and theories

  • Chapter summaries and annotated further reading.
With a section dedicated to preparing for assessment this book provides students with all the skills they need to succeed. This book comes complete with diagrams and tables, lively illustrations, a comprehensive glossary and full bibliography. The companion website hosts a wealth of further resources to enhance the learning experience.
